Chinese scientists develop fastest running robot
Robots are manufactured by the Chinese company 'Robot Era'


Beijing: Scientists have demonstrated a new humanoid robot that can run at speeds of more than 8 miles per hour, making it the fastest machine ever built.
However, the speed was only observed when the humanoid robot raced wearing separate shoes. A promotional video pits two of the STAR1 robots against each other in the Gobi Desert of northwest China.
The robots are manufactured by the Chinese company 'Robot Era'. One of the robots running in the desert was given a pair of shoes to see if the shoes helped the humanoid run faster than its opponent.
The researchers observed that the shoe-clad STAR1 robot ran across grasslands and gravel with the help of high-torque motors and Artificial Intelligence (AI) algorithms. Additionally, he jogged on paved roads and maintained his fast pace for 34 continuous minutes.
